Output 1021a63a225ab0c66478636020c6278355a2470843cad4a44943ffcf872a4d23:0

value
42477492
script pubkey
OP_0 OP_PUSHBYTES_20 6e8fdf1001f90557c900da888ff5979def590fa0
address
bc1qd68a7yqplyz40jgqm2yglavhnhh4jraqauv48w
transaction
1021a63a225ab0c66478636020c6278355a2470843cad4a44943ffcf872a4d23
spent
true